Standard Pitch, Single Flight. Conveyor screws with pitch equal to screw diameter are considered standard. They are suitable for a wide range of materials in most conventional applications. Short Pitch, Single Flight. Flight pitch is reduced to 2/3 diameter. Recommended for inclined or vertical applications.

2.1 General formula. The capacity of a screw conveyor with a standard screw flight can be estimated the following way : With. Q = screw capacity in kg/h. D = screw diameter in m. S = screw pitch in m. N = screw speed in rpm. α = loading ratio. ρ = material loose density in kg/m 3.

Half Pitch, Single Flight. Half pitch, single flight screws have the pitch reduced to 1/2 of the diameter and are commonly used in inclined and vertical screw conveyor applications. 1/2 pitch is also used in some variable pitch screw feeder applications.

Nov 03, 2020 The formula can also be used to roughly check the capacity of an existing screw conveyor power calculation. The driving power of the loaded screw conveyor is given by: P = PH + PN + Pst. Where, P H = Power necessary for the progress of the material. P N = Driving power of the screw conveyor at no load.

A 16-inch diameter screw conveyor will convey 2,496 cubic feet per hour at the maximum recommended speed of 80-rpm. The actual screw conveyor speed is calculated by dividing the Selection Capacity by the capacity at 1-rpm. 1,873/31.2 = 60-rpm. 60-rpm is the correct speed for a 16-inch diameter screw conveyor with cut and folded flights and ...
